How can frontline employees ensure that their feedback and suggestions are not only heard, but also implemented by management to drive tangible and sustainable change in the workplace?

Frontline employees can ensure that their feedback and suggestions are implemented by clearly articulating their ideas in a constructive and solution-oriented manner. They can also provide specific examples and data to support their feedback. Building strong relationships with management and actively participating in discussions and decision-making processes can also help ensure that their feedback is taken seriously. Additionally, following up on their suggestions and offering to collaborate on implementation plans can demonstrate their commitment to driving tangible and sustainable change in the workplace.
